Earning advantage of adults with tertiary education

Earning disadvantage of adults with below upper secondary educationIndex

The earnings advantage from attaining at least a master’s degree is lower in the United Kingdom than the OECD average, while attaining a bachelor’s degree is slightly more advantageous. Those who had a master’s or more earned 81% more than upper secondary graduates, 17 percentage points below the OECD average. Among those with a bachelor’s degree, earnings were 51% higher, compared to the OECD average of 46%.

Teacher statutory salaries in England fell by 12% and in Scotland by 6% in real terms between 2005 and 2015, while they rose on average across countries by 10% at pre-primary, 6% at primary and lower secondary and

4% at upper secondary levels
